Causes of Furnace Ductwork Leak Testing in Port Coquitlam
The most common causes of furnace ductwork leak testing that our technicians find in Port Coquitlam include disconnected duct joints, holes in ductwork, poorly sealed connections, rodent damage, settling or shifting ducts. The specific cause in your home will depend on your system type, age, maintenance history, and installation configuration.

Safety Reminder
If you smell gas, suspect carbon monoxide or believe there is an immediate danger, leave the property and contact emergency services or the appropriate gas emergency authority. Do not remain inside — exit the building immediately and call for help from outside.
